Abstract

Citation is often treated as a purely technical exercise focused on identifying the most relevant contributions to a given topic. However, citation choices also carry social, political, and ethical dimensions that directly influence the visibility of researchers, scientific communities, and countries. In this context, it is essential to reflect on the responsibility of Brazilian researchers to recognize and incorporate national scientific output into their work.
